Ingredients
– 1 cup (130g) all-purpose flour, spooned and leveled
– 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
– 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
– 1/2 cup (110g) unsalted butter, melted and cooled (cultured or European-style butter recommended)
– 3/4 cup (150g) granulated sugar
– 1 tablespoon maple syrup
– 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
– 1 large egg yolk
– 1 tablespoon milk
– 5 ounces chopped 85% dark chocolate bar
– Flaky sea salt for sprinkling
Instructions
1-Preheat oven to 350 degrees Fahrenheit and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
2-In a medium bowl, whisk flour, baking soda, and salt.
3-In a large bowl, whisk melted butter, sugar, and maple syrup, then add milk, egg yolk, and vanilla extract.
4-Fold dry ingredients into wet mixture with a rubber spatula.
5-Fold in chopped dark chocolate.
6-Using a large 3-tablespoon scoop, portion dough onto the baking sheet spaced well apart (3-4 cookies per batch).
7-Bake 12 to 15 minutes until edges are golden and center is slightly lighter and puffed.
8-Immediately sprinkle flaky sea salt on warm cookies, then transfer to cooling rack to cool completely for crisp and chewy texture.

โ๏ธ Measure flour by spooning and leveling or use a scale to prevent dense cookies.
๐ง Use cultured or European-style butter for enhanced flavor and texture.
๐ซ Chop a dark chocolate bar instead of using chips to help cookies spread thin and crisp.
